Hello, I want to create an application that has an auto discovery feature to find other application instances in the network. For this I use Multicast like described in many examples around the internet. (before that I have used broadcast packets, same problem)
I verified my application works fine on windows machines but on the linux machine I can't get it working. I'm sure this is not a network specific error. I have disabled iptables and I verified that the packets arrive successfully (at least Wireshark lists them if I start a capture). The linux machine can send those packets (socket.sendto), but it never receives them (socket.receivefrom).
